TLC5970RHPR Tech Specifications

Texas Instruments  TLC5970RHPR technical specifications, attributes, parameters and parts with similar specifications to Silicon Labs SI1084-A-GM.

Product Attribute Attribute Value
Category PMIC - LED Drivers
Manufacturer Texas Instruments
Mounting Type Surface Mount
Package / Case 28-VQFN Exposed Pad
Surface Mount YES
Number of Pins 28Pins
Operating Temperature -40°C~85°C TA
Packaging Tape & Reel (TR)
JESD-609 Code e4
Pbfree Code no
Part Status Obsolete
Moisture Sensitivity Level (MSL) 2 (1 Year)
Number of Terminations 28Terminations
ECCN Code EAR99
Type DC DC Regulator
Terminal Finish Nickel/Palladium/Gold (Ni/Pd/Au)
Max Power Dissipation 4.149W
Terminal Position QUAD
Peak Reflow Temperature (Cel) 260
Number of Functions 1Function
Terminal Pitch 0.65mm
Frequency 20MHz
Base Part Number TLC5970
Pin Count 28
Product Attribute Attribute Value
Number of Outputs 3Outputs
Max Supply Voltage 36V
Min Supply Voltage 10V
Nominal Supply Current 35mA
Power Dissipation 4.149W
Max Supply Current 150mA
Voltage - Output 17V
Topology Step-Down (Buck)
Min Input Voltage 10V
Max Input Voltage 36V
Internal Switch(s) Yes
High Level Output Current -30mA
Low Level Output Current 30mA
fmax-Min 20 MHz
Supply Voltage1-Nom 24V
Number of Segments 12Segments
Multiplexed Display Capability NO
Length 6mm
Height Seated (Max) 1mm
Width 6mm
Radiation Hardening No
RoHS Status ROHS3 Compliant
Lead Free Contains Lead
